Last name origins & meanings:
- Chinese:
from a word meaning ‘cart’. During the Han
dynasty (206 bc–220 ad) there was a prime minister
who became to old to walk very far unaided, so he had himself brought
to and from work in a cart, and became known as ‘Prime Minister
Cart’. His descendants adopted the character for cart as their
surname. - Chinese:
variant of Xie 1. - Vietnamese: unexplained.
- Korean: variant of
Chae.
- Spanish: from a pet form of the personal name
José.
